As we conclude this year’s performances of Privilege At Home, we talk with Erika Mitsuhashi, who has been performing the work with Rachel Kiyo Iwaasa. What do people not realize? I’m not 100% certain whether people fully realize that Jennifer has been working super academically with the material. She's really working so specifically with different systems in the body and creating like full alphabets with a movement for each different kind of note - whole note, half note, quarter note, 16th note. We’re thrilled to be working with the remarkable Rachel Kiyo Iwaasa on Privilege@Home. She talks with Susan McKenzie. Rachel Kiyo Iwaasa in concert Photo credit: SD Holman Let’s talk Beethoven. I’m known as a contemporary music pianist. But what most people don't know is that Beethoven is my favourite composer.  And the Waldstein is a piece I’ve lived with for quite a long time - I performed it for my graduating recital for my Bachelors degree, and I've been wanting to come back to it for many, many years. Jenn Griffin (she/her) Jenn Griffin is a first generation settler of British descent and an uninvited guest on the lands of the Coast Salish peoples originally from Edmonton, Alberta. Jenn is a Vancouver-based actor and playwright and a frequent collaborator of MascallDance.
